Transforming Spaces With Mosaic Art

Mosaic art involves assembling small pieces of colored material—like glass, stone, or porcelain—to create an image or pattern. You can find fine art with tile mosaics in many cultures dating back thousands of years. These artistic tiles grace the floors and walls of ancient Rome, Byzantine churches, and Islamic palaces.

The beauty of fine art tile is that it has truly stood the test of time. Fast forward to today, and mosaic artistry continues to capture hearts and elevate interior design.

Selecting the Perfect Materials: Glass vs. Porcelain

Both glass and porcelain are excellent materials for fine art with tile, offering benefits based on your vision for your space:

Material Benefits
Glass Mosaic Tile Reflects light beautifully. Wide variety of colors, making vibrant patterns. Ideal for spaces where you want to emphasize brilliance.
Porcelain Mosaic Tile More durable and resistant to wear. Suits floors and high-traffic zones. Allows for images to be printed on the surface of the tile for a photorealistic look.

Production Methods: Screen Printed and Hand-Made

You also have choices in how these pieces are made. This lets you find the right balance between design intricacies and cost:

  • Screen-Printed: Offers a cost-effective solution for replicating detailed patterns and photos.
  • Hand-Painted: Ideal for creating true, one-of-a-kind art pieces, but comes with a higher price reflecting the skilled artisan's labor.
  • Hand-Cut: Similar to hand-painted porcelain mosaics, specialized artisans hand-cut premium glass tile to create intricate works of art.

    From Design Concept to Proof

    It starts with a conversation to discuss your ideas, design preferences, and intended space. Once we narrow down your basic idea, we work with the artists to develop a conceptual design or help refine your existing one.

    Once the initial design concept is approved, the artist creates a detailed proof showing the finished product using materials, colors, and sizes accurate to the project.
